生成树算法在透明网桥中的应用-计算机网络

需积分: 0 3 下载量 38 浏览量 更新于2024-07-12 收藏 1.02MB PPT 举报
"该计算机网络课件主要讲解了数据链路层的相关知识,特别是透明网桥如何使用生成树算法避免循环。课件由谢希仁制作,内容涵盖数据链路层的基本概念、点对点信道与广播信道的数据链路层协议、以太网的扩展与高速化等。" 在局域网中,透明网桥是数据链路层的一个关键设备,用于连接多个局域网段,实现不同网段间的通信。透明网桥的核心问题是解决广播域内的循环路径,这会导致帧在网络中无休止地传输,造成网络资源的浪费。生成树算法被引入透明网桥,其目的是构建一个无环的逻辑树形结构,确保数据帧只沿着这个树结构单向传播,从而避免了帧的循环。 生成树算法的工作原理是通过计算一个虚拟的树形结构,这个结构使得网络中的每个网桥到根(通常是网络中心)都有一条无环的路径。在生成树算法中,网桥会学习并维护一张转发表,这张表记录了到达各个目的地的最优路径。当帧从一个接口进入网桥时,网桥会检查转发表,如果目标地址不在同一网段,就将帧转发到相应的出接口,以确保帧能够到达目的地,同时避免回路。 课件还涵盖了数据链路层的其他重要知识点,包括点对点协议PPP(Point-to-Point Protocol),它是连接两个设备(如调制解调器和路由器)的常用协议,具有链路控制、网络层协议封装和认证等功能。PPP协议的帧格式包括起始和结束标志、地址字段、控制字段、信息字段以及帧校验序列。 此外,课件还讨论了使用广播信道的数据链路层,特别是CSMA/CD(Carrier Sense Multiple Access with Collision Detection)协议,这是早期以太网采用的介质访问控制方法,用于防止多台设备同时发送数据导致冲突。以太网的星形拓扑和信道利用率、MAC层的功能也是这一部分的重点。随着技术的发展,以太网不断扩展,包括物理层的扩展如100BASE-T以太网、吉比特以太网和10吉比特以太网,以及数据链路层的扩展,如VLAN(虚拟局域网)的使用,以提高网络效率和管理能力。 这个课件全面介绍了数据链路层的关键概念和技术,对于理解计算机网络特别是局域网的工作原理至关重要。